Here is an image gallery for the Linksys LN1301 (MX4300) disassembly I did;
I didn't see anything interesting or unexpected. Opportunities for hacking are minimal. The serial port is already exposed and easy to get to. The antenna connections are easy to get to if someone wanted to do an antenna mod. NAND is on the back side, and there's plenty of storage on this thing anyway. Only one of the radio ICs had a thermal pad to connect to the heat sink. I might add pads there if I think it's an issue. My RAM is Kingston, or at least that's how it's etched. I laughed about that.
